How could one judge whether an article was prose or narrative?

To determine whether an article was prose or narrative, one could usually start from the following aspects: 1. Prose's characteristics: Prose usually focuses on expressing the author's thoughts and emotions in a free, smooth, and lyrical form. It does not require a strict structure, plot, and character creation. Prose usually used nature, life, emotions, etc. as the theme, and often did not use exaggeration, metaphor, and other rhetorical devices. 2. The characteristics of a narrative: Narrations usually focus on the structure, plot, and character creation with characters, events, and locations as the main clues. Narrations usually required a certain level of narrative skills and the ability to organize language. They could use exaggeration, metaphor, and other rhetorical devices. 3. Style of writing: The style of writing in prose is usually relaxed, fluent, and lyrical. The style of a narrative was usually more formal and rigorous. The language was usually more standardized and simple. It should be noted that style is not the only criterion. Sometimes, it can be judged based on the content of the article, the theme, the author's style and other factors.

Faced with a book, how do we judge whether it is a historical narrative or a literary work?

To determine whether a book was a historical narrative or a literary work, one could start from the following aspects: 1. Thesis and Plot: Historical narrations usually use historical events or historical figures as the main characters to tell the story of historical events or characters. Its theme and plot are usually related to history such as war, politics, culture, etc. The theme and plot of literary works were more extensive and could involve love, friendship, family, society, and other aspects. 2. Narrations: Historical narrations usually use a formal narrative method to emphasize the importance of authenticity and authority. On the other hand, literary works were more flexible in their narration and sometimes added personal subjective feelings and emotional colors. 3. Language and writing style: The language and writing style of historical narrative works are usually more formal and pay attention to accuracy and rigor. The language and writing style of literary works were more flexible and focused on expressing emotions and describing the inner world of the characters. Thesis and meaning: Historical narrations usually emphasize the meaning and value of history and explore the impact of historical events and characters on human society. On the other hand, literary works were more focused on expressing the author's own views and feelings, and exploring the influence of the characters, plots, and topics on the readers. It should be noted that these standards are not absolute. Sometimes a book can be a historical narrative or a literary work, depending on the author's writing style, purpose, and audience.

How to judge whether the description of the scenery in the narrative has the effect of promoting the development of the story?

The description of scenery in a narrative was usually used to describe the scene, atmosphere, and plot to promote the development of the story. The functions of scenery description could be divided into the following aspects: 1. Arouse readers 'resonance and emotional resonance. Through the description of the scenery, the readers could feel the realism of the scene and the creation of the atmosphere, which would arouse the readers 'emotional resonance and better understand the story and the emotions of the characters. 2. Help to advance the development of the story. Scenery descriptions could hint at the development of the story to provide the necessary background and atmosphere for the development of the story. For example, in a story, when the protagonist traveled in the desert, he hinted at the hardships and dangers of the protagonist's journey by describing the heat and desolation of the desert, thus promoting the development of the story. 3. Prominent character and image. Scenery descriptions could also be used to highlight the character and image. For example, in a story, by describing the protagonist's performance in the storm, the readers could feel the protagonist's strength and courage, so as to better understand the character image and story. To judge whether the description of the scenery in the narrative has the effect of promoting the development of the story, one needs to consider whether the role of the description of the scenery has aroused the reader's resonance and emotional resonance, whether it has hinted at the development of the story, and whether it has highlighted the character and image of the character.
